What is C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card?

Understanding the C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card

The C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card, a variant of the CSCS Card, is designated for skilled workers specializing in various construction disciplines such as painting, plastering, carpentry, bricklaying, and more.

What to Do to Get the Blue Skilled Worker Card

Obtaining the Blue Skilled Worker Card is a straightforward process. Here’s what you need to do:

1. Complete Relevant Qualifications

The first step is to ensure you have the necessary qualifications. Typically, this involves completing an NVQ or SVQ level 2 qualification in your trade.

2. Pass the CITB Health, Safety and Environment Test

Once you have the required qualifications, you’ll need to pass the CITB Health, Safety and Environment Test. This test assesses your knowledge of health and safety practices in the construction industry.

3. Apply for the Blue Skilled Worker Card

After successfully completing the qualifications and passing the test, you can apply for the Blue Skilled Worker Card. You can apply online through our website or contact us for assistance with the application process.

4. Receive Your Blue Skilled Worker Card

Once your application is approved, you will receive your Blue Skilled Worker Card. This card serves as proof of your competence and qualifications in your trade.

How should I renew my C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card?

To renew your C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card, you need to successfully complete the CITB Health, Safety & Environment Test for Operatives or Specialists at a Local Test Centre within the last 2 years. Once you’ve passed the test, you can easily request a new CSCS Blue Skilled Worker Card, which remains valid for the next 5 years.
